What are the rights of people displaced by agroindustrial development projects in El Salvador?

People displaced by agroindustrial development projects in El Salvador have fundamental rights that must be protected and guaranteed. This includes the right to adequate housing, the right to participation in decisions related to the project, the right to fair and adequate compensation, the right to non-discrimination, and the right to safe and dignified relocation.

What is the action for recognition of a child in Mexican civil law?

The action for recognition of a child is the legal procedure to establish the filiation of a minor when there is no voluntary recognition by the father or mother.
